#Metaplanet增持比特币 Metaplanet increases its Bitcoin holdings through bond issuance. How should we view this operation? In simple terms, this is 'MicroStrategy in a suit,' which is backed by strategy but also carries considerable risks.
Advantages:
1. Hedge against currency depreciation/weak yen: In Japan, where inflation is low but the yen has long been weak, BTC is viewed as a safe-haven asset.
2. Enhance company visibility and valuation premium: Referring to the U.S. stock market's MicroStrategy, after holding a large amount of Bitcoin, the stock price is linked to BTC, resulting in a surge in market attention.
3. Low-interest borrowing + high expected returns: If the BTC bull market continues, the cost of debt is far lower than the potential appreciation of assets, exemplifying 'leveraged amplified returns.'
Risks:
1. BTC volatility remains a core risk: A sudden crash in BTC prices could worsen the company's asset-liability ratio, affecting its ability to finance.
2. Debt structure pressure: While zero-interest bonds alleviate short-term interest burdens, repayment pressure still exists upon maturity, especially if BTC does not rise as expected.
3. Blurring of the company's main business: If overly 'Bitcoinized,' it could easily turn into a speculative shell company, leading to market revaluation (including regulatory scrutiny).
In summary: This is a 'smart but aggressive' bet; winning means being a top player in the new round of crypto bull market dividends, while losing could turn it into the next typical 'rocket explosion' in the crypto space.
